            What’s Inside the Kit?

            This curated selection of 22 essential items ensures you have the versatility to experiment with digital inputs, analog outputs, and complex integrated circuits.

            1. The Brain: Arduino Uno R3 & USB Cable

            The heart of the kit is the Arduino Uno R3, the most documented and user-friendly microcontroller in the world. It’s rugged, easy to program via the included USB cable, and compatible with thousands of open-source libraries.

            2. Prototyping Essentials

            • 830-Point Breadboard: A full-sized board for building circuits without soldering.

            • Colorful Breadboard Cables: Flexible jumpers to keep your projects organized and easy to troubleshoot.

            • 6 AA Battery Holder: Provides portable power for your projects once they are disconnected from your computer.

            • Storage Components Box: Keeps your workspace tidy and protects small parts from getting lost.

            3. Visual & Audio Output

            • LEDs (Red, Blue, Green): The classic "Hello World" of electronics.

            • Digital Tube: Learn to display numbers and counters.

            • 8*8 LED Matrix: Experiment with scrolling text and basic graphics.

            • Active & Passive Buzzers: Add sound effects, alarms, or even play simple melodies.

            4. Sensors & Input Components

            • Sensors: Includes a Flame Sensor, LM35 Temperature Sensor, Photoresistor (light), and Infrared Receiver.

            • Switches: Master physical inputs with Button Switches, Ball Switches (tilt detection), and Adjustable Resistors (potentiometers).

            • Remote Control: Interface with the IR receiver to build wirelessly controlled devices.

            5. Advanced Logic & ICs

            • 74HC595 Shift Register: A critical chip for "expanding" the pins on your Arduino, allowing you to control 8 LEDs using only 3 pins.

            • Resistors (330 Ohm & 1K): Essential for protecting your components from excessive current.

            Project Ideas to Get You Started

            • Smart Nightlight: Use the Photoresistor to automatically turn on an LED when the room gets dark.

            • Digital Thermometer: Use the LM35 sensor to read ambient temperature and display it on the Digital Tube.

            • IR Remote Relay: Program the Mini Remote Control to toggle different LEDs or trigger the buzzers from across the room.

            • Tilt Alarm: Use the Ball Switch to detect when an object has been moved, triggering a warning on the Active Buzzer.
